An administrator has a request to write a report listing accounts that have sales from this year and that have a completed activity in the last 30 days.

What reporting feature should the administrator employ to provide only the list of accounts, without listing the details of the opportunities?

Show Suggested Answer Hide Answer
Suggested Answer: B

A cross-filter lets you filter records based on related objects and their fields. For example, you can filter accounts that have at least one opportunity from this year and at least one completed activity in the last 30 days.
